    Local tips

    Visit during the shoulder seasons of spring or fall for fewer crowds and mild weather.
    Consider taking a ferry to explore multiple villages; it's a scenic and enjoyable way to see the lake.
    Don’t miss the local cuisine; try risotto with perch and sample the regional wines for an authentic experience.
    Pack comfortable shoes for walking, as many villages have steep streets and charming pathways.
    Check the local events calendar; festivals and markets often take place during the summer months.

    Discover more about Lake Como

    Lake Como, located in the heart of the Italian Alps, is a breathtaking natural wonder that captivates visitors with its stunning views, charming villages, and tranquil atmosphere. Renowned for its deep blue waters and dramatic mountain backdrop, the lake is surrounded by lush greenery and picturesque towns such as Bellagio, Varenna, and Menaggio. Each village boasts its unique character, offering delightful local cuisine, historic architecture, and scenic walking paths along the lakeside. Whether you're exploring the cobblestone streets of Bellagio or enjoying a leisurely boat ride to Varenna, Lake Como captures the essence of Italian charm and elegance. The area is not only a haven for relaxation but also offers a variety of outdoor activities for the adventurous spirit. Hiking trails meander through the surrounding hills, providing breathtaking vantage points over the lake. For those interested in culture, the region is home to numerous villas, such as Villa Carlotta and Villa del Balbianello, which feature stunning gardens and fascinating histories. Additionally, the local cuisine is a highlight, with opportunities to savor traditional Italian dishes made from fresh, local ingredients. Visiting Lake Como is not just about the scenery; it’s an immersive experience that invites you to slow down and enjoy the beauty of nature, the warmth of Italian hospitality, and the richness of cultural experiences that create lasting memories. Whether you seek adventure, relaxation, or a taste of history, Lake Como is a destination that promises to enchant every traveler.
